Oklahoma Baptist University vs. SU Cost Comparison
Which college is more expensive, Oklahoma Baptist University or SU? Published tuition is the sticker price; many students pay less after aid (see average net price below).
- The typical actual cost that students pay to attend (average net price) is less at Oklahoma Baptist University than SU ($23,839 vs. $32,228).
- Living costs (room and board or off-campus housing budget) at Oklahoma Baptist University are 35.6% lower than at Southwestern University ($9,700 vs. $15,072).
- Southwestern University is 51.3% more expensive for in-state tuition than Oklahoma Baptist University (about $18,243 more per year; $53,813.00 vs. $35,570.00).
- Out-of-state tuition is 51.3% higher at SU than at Oklahoma Baptist University (about $18,243 more per year; $53,813.00 vs. $35,570.00).
- A larger share of students receive grant aid at Oklahoma Baptist University than at Southwestern University (100% vs. 99%).
- The average total grant financial aid received by Southwestern University students is 41.2% larger than aid received by Oklahoma Baptist University students ($35,162 vs. $24,896).
Oklahoma Baptist University vs. SU Admissions comparison
Which college is harder to get into, Oklahoma Baptist University or SU? Typical SAT and ACT scores (same estimates as in the table above), middle 50% test ranges where reported, test score submission policy, deadlines, and acceptance rates summarize admission difficulty between SU and Oklahoma Baptist University.
- The typical SAT score (median estimate) at Southwestern University (1220) is 60 points higher than at Oklahoma Baptist University (1160).
- Incoming SU students have a 10 point higher typical ACT composite (median estimate) (28 vs. 18 at Oklahoma Baptist University).
- Reported middle 50% SAT composite range (25th-75th percentile) for admitted students: Oklahoma Baptist University 1070/1240; Southwestern University 1130/1300.
- Reported middle 50% ACT composite range (25th-75th percentile) for admitted students: Oklahoma Baptist University 17/19; Southwestern University 26/30.
- Submitting SAT or ACT scores: Oklahoma Baptist University - Test optional; SU - Test optional.
- Typical fall application deadline: SU Feb 1, 2027.
- Accepted freshman Oklahoma Baptist University students have a 0.18 point higher average high school GPA (3.68) than students at SU (3.5).
- Oklahoma Baptist University has a higher acceptance rate (49.4%) than SU (43.1%).
- The share of admitted students who enrolled (yield) is 20.7% at Oklahoma Baptist University vs. 13.8% at SU.
Oklahoma Baptist University vs. SU Graduation Outcomes Comparison
How do outcomes compare for Oklahoma Baptist University and SU? Graduation rate, earnings, and student loan debt are common indicators. The bullets below summarize the same federal outcomes fields as the comparison table (College Scorecard / IPEDS where applicable).
- Southwestern University's six-year graduation rate (73%) is higher than Oklahoma Baptist University's (51%).
- Graduates from Southwestern University earn a median of about $15,600 more per year than Oklahoma Baptist University graduates about ten years after starting college ($57,400 vs. $41,800), per the same Scorecard earnings definition.
- Among federal student loan borrowers, Oklahoma Baptist University graduates have a $1,018 lower median loan debt than SU graduates ($25,875 vs. $26,893).
- Among borrowers, Oklahoma Baptist University graduates have an estimated $11 lower median monthly federal student loan payment than SU graduates ($267 vs. $278).
- More SU graduates are actively paying back their federal student loan debt than former Oklahoma Baptist University students, three years after graduation. (80% vs. 65%)
